I worked at the Lake Erie Crushers when they switched colors back in 2017. The new owners took over the team back in 2016 and I remember he thought about changing the name. 

 

He decided against it, but he gathered fans' opinions during the season to see what they wanted. The fans didn't want the Crushers to go away. He saw that the Crushers identity needed to stay, but just needed to be updated.

Tarp Skunks bring baseball back to Jamestown

January 22, 2020 - 23:27 PM

The town of Jamestown, New York, has been without baseball since the short-season Class A Jamestown Jammers left in 2014 for the greener pastures of West Virginia. That void will be filled this summer when Jamestown fields a team in […]
